Plot Summary
A wealthy businessman, Albert, suspects his wife, Sabine, is having an affair and hires a private investigator, Édouard, to prove it. However, Édouard falls for Sabine himself, complicating the investigation. The situation escalates into a series of comical mishaps and deceptions as Albert, Sabine, and Édouard navigate their tangled relationships.

Fun Fact
The film is an adaptation of the play of the same name by William Douglas-Home.
